5

I used Suptertab for a while and I really like it. Recently I tried to add a snippet management plugin but I wasn't successful in getting them to work with Supertab. I tried SnipMate and Ultisnips. Does anyone have a suggestion on which plugin to use? I really don't want to change the shortcut for any one of them and I hope it works for both.

Thanks

1
  • I think you mean Ultisnips, rather than Ultsnippets Commented Mar 14, 2016 at 3:50

1 Answer 1

1

guess you need autocompleter+snippet plugin, since Supertab will be slow when the tags file are large, recommand you two group plugins:

  • (1) YouCompleteMe + UltiSnips
  • (2) Neocomplete + clang_complete + Jedi + neosnippet + neosnippet-snippets

They are the best C/C++/Python completer+snippet plugin combinations I ever used, but incompatible with each other.

YCM group is fast, easy to install on both Windows and Linux, big (450MB), good to use, you need to learn how to write a '.ycm_extra_conf.py' for your own project.

Neocomplete group is smooth, good, but need lua support. AFAIK, vim-gnome already support lua compiled with vim/gvim on many Linux(Fedora/Ubuntu/etc), but I don't use it for a long time.

Here's my vimrc: https://github.com/zhaochenyou/vimrc

It support many plugins, very good to use, it based on Vundle, YouCompleteMe, ctags, cscope, the_silver_searcher/ag.

you may need the Installation guide of YCM: https://github.com/Valloric/YouCompleteMe

1
  • 1
    you forget that for neovim users we have deoplete instead of neoplete (no need for lua, use python), but it's the same, deoplete+neosnippets in this case, my neovim config is this: gitlab.com/snippets/25691 Commented Nov 14, 2016 at 14:57

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.